Yevgeni Sergeyevich Popov (Russian:Евгений Серге́евич Попов) (born 27 November 1977 inKrasnoyarsk) is a Russianbobsledder who has competed since 1996. Competing in fourWinter Olympics, he earned his best finish of eighth twice (two-man:2002, four-man:2010).
At theFIBT World Championships, Popov earned his best finish of sixth in the four-man event atSt. Moritz in2007.[1]
He won theBobsleigh World Cup championship in the four-man event in2006-07.
